PM Bhattarai gambled: RK Mainali

KATHMANDU, SEP 17 - UCPN (Maoist) advisor and ex-minister Radha Krishna Mainali said Prime Minister Baburam Bhattarai gambled by leading a majority government. He added PM Bhattarai gambled as he mustered his courage to complete the twin tasks of peace and statute drafting processes with a “weak” coalition—the Samyukta Loktantrik Madhesi Morcha.

 “Bhattarai is gambling by leading the majority government,” Mainali told eKantipur. “I see a very slim chance of his [Bhattarai] success.”

Mainali claimed that Madhes-based parties, Nepali Congress and CPN-UML as opposition parties and international forces (especially India), would topple Bhattarai’s government.

 “The intention of the NC and the UML is to make Bhattarai unsuccessful,” said the Maoist leader.

He remarked that the existence of the Constituent Assembly would end if Prime Minster Bhattarai fails to complete the peace process and promulgate a new constitution.

Saying that Maoist Chairman Pushpa Kamal Dahal has a big-hand in the election of Bhattarai as the new prime minister, Mainaili lauded the “sacrifices” made by Dahal.

“Ganeshman [late NC leader Ganesh Man Singh] promulgated the 1990 constitution by making Kishun Ji [late NC leader Krishna Prasad Bhattarai] the prime minister, Soniya Gandhi became the real leader by offering the post of prime minister to Manmohan Singh,” said the former Minister. “Dahal has embraced this path.”
